C700/C600_Can./USA 9/1/00 12:23 PM Page 22 DV D / V C D / C D DV D / V C D / C D Repeat Play Using the A-B Repeat Function Repeat the current track, chapter, title or all the discs. The A-B Repeat function lets you mark a section to repeat between the beginning (A) and the end (B) of the section you want to review. C700/C600_Can./USA 9/1/00 12:24 PM Page 24 DV D / V C D / C D DV D / V C D / C D Program Playback in a Specific Order Using the Disc View Function Program playback lets you set up a specific order for playback of titles, chapters or tracks on a disc only. This function works in stop mode only. The desired music or video display can be accessed directly without using the menu function. C700/C600_Can./USA 9/1/00 12:25 PM Page 34 DV D DV D Setting Up the Parental Control Setting Up Audio Options The Parental Control function works in conjunction with DVDs that have been assigned a rating - which helps you control the types of DVDs that your family watches. There are up to 8 rating levels on a disc. SETTING THE PASSWORD 1. Press the SETUP button Press the UP/DOWN butwhen in play or stop mode. A. 2. ton to select PARENTAL.
